Surface free energies of hydroxyapatite, fluorapatite and calcium fluoride

Abstract Surface free energies of hydroxyapatite, fluorapatite and calcium fluoride have been determined from contact angle measurements and compared with available literature data. Surface free energies Y s of the above materials against vacuum are all rather high in the range between 72 and 95 mJ.m −2 , whereas surface free energies Y sy of the materials in the presence of saturated vapor are fairly low between 28 and 48 mJ.m −2 . It is discussed that this difference is due to the presence of an adsorbed film originating from the liquid droplets employed in the measuring procedure. Literature data on the surface free energies of the above materials obtained by independent techniques and theories show an extremely large variation but nevertheless confirm the results on hydroxyapatite and fluorapatite.
